DIN EN IEC 60904-2 ; VDE 0126-4-2:2024-10
Photovoltaic devices - Part 2: Requirements for photovoltaic reference devices (IEC 60904-2:2023); German version EN IEC 60904-2:2023

Title (German)

Photovoltaische Einrichtungen - Teil 2: Anforderungen an Referenz-Solarelemente (IEC 60904-2:2023); Deutsche Fassung EN IEC 60904-2:2023

Overview

This document applies to photovoltaic (PV) reference devices that are used to measure the irradiance of natural or simulated sunlight for the purpose of quantifying the electrical performance of photovoltaic devices (cells, modules and arrays). It does not cover photovoltaic reference devices for use under concentrated sunlight. It gives requirements for the classification, selection, packaging, marking, calibration and care of photovoltaic reference devices. There are no restrictions on the scope of application of this document. The standard differs from DIN EN 60904-2 (VDE 0126-4-2):2015-11 as follows: a) Clauses 12 and Clauses 13 have been expanded by adding calibration procedures for calibrating photovoltaic devices at maximum power; b the requirements for the mandatory measurement of spectral sensitivity, temperature coefficients, and linearity have been revised depending on the application, and some measurements on equivalent devices are permitted; c) the requirements for built-in shunt resistors have been revised; d) requirements for the traceability of calibration have been explicitly added.
